How It Works

Legal DNA test – when needing a DNA test for paternity, child custody or any court ordered purpose a legal DNA test must be performed at a testing center, the child/children and the alleged father will be scheduled to go to one of our many testing centers nationwide with appropriate documentation, identification, and the test will be performed by a qualified DNA test collector who will then send the specimen to a certified AABB laboratory. Results will be available in approximately 10 days after the laboratory receives the specimen.

Non-legal DNA test -this test is performed for informational purposes only, a DNA certified test kit will be sent to the purchaser via regular mail or overnight delivery. The kit will include clear instructions of how to perform the DNA test, the purchaser will utilize an oral fluid swab for the child/children and alleged father. upon completion the specimen will be placed in a prepaid delivery envelope and sent to our AABB certified laboratory. Results will be available in approximately 10 days after the specimens are received at the laboratory. Please remember the non-legal DNA test cannot be used in a court of law or for any legal purpose.

Common Reasons for DNA Testing in Hudsonville

Establishing parentage for custody/support.
DNA testing definitively determines parentage, providing crucial, legally admissible evidence in custody and support cases. This accurate proof allows judges to allocate responsibilities and establish support agreements effectively.

Confirming familial relationships.
Through DNA testing, familial links such as sibling or grandparent connections are confirmed, delivering assurance and resolving inheritance disputes, while fostering family unity by verifying genetic ties.

Immigration cases requiring proof of biological relationships.
DNA testing facilitates immigration by offering unequivocal proof of biological bonds, aiding visa and citizenship processes. Recognized by authorities, these tests speed up family reunification and decrease administrative hassles.

Adoption cases or identifying unknown biological relatives.
DNA tests assist adoptees in tracing unknown biological kin, unveiling genetic roots crucial for closure, emotional healing, and informed understanding of family medical histories and identities.

Genealogy and ancestry exploration.
DNA genealogy testing reveals ancestral backgrounds, familial origins, and distant relatives, enriching one's perspective on heritage and cultural identity through detailed genetic analysis.
